Pedro Neto’s second-half strike earned Chelsea a 1-1 draw against Arsenal, cancelling Gabriel Martinelli’s early goal in a high-energy clash at Stamford Bridge. The result leaves both teams nine points behind Premier League leaders Liverpool.
